Introduction:
Ni80Cr20 is an 80% Ni, 20%Cr alloy which is marketed in heavier sizes as resistance heating wires. Ni80Cr20 has a relatively high resistivity 1.09 ohm mm2m-1 sand a moderate temperature coefficient value.The maximum working temperature in air is +600 ℃ and +1 200 ℃ when used for heating wires,when used for heating wires, oxidized wires display better insulation properties than other alloy of this kind.
Equal Grade:
Chromel A, Nikrothal 80, N8, Nichrome V, HAI-NiCr 80, Tophet A, Resistohm80, Cronix 80, Protoloy, Nikrothal 8, Alloy A, MWS-650, Stablohm 650,NCHW1

Mechanical Properties
Properties/Grade | Cr20Ni80 | Cr30Ni70 | Cr15Ni60 | Cr20Ni35 | Cr20Ni30 | |
Main Chemical composition | Ni | Rest | Rest | 55.0-61.0 | 34.0-37.0 | 30.0-34.0 |
Cr | 20.0-23.0 | 28.0-31.0 | 15.0-18.0 | 18.0-21.0 | 18.0-21.0 | |
Fe | ≤1.0 | ≤1.0 | Rest | Rest | Rest | |
Max. continuous service temp. Of element |
1200 | 1250 | 1150 | 1100 | 1100 | |
Resistivity at 20oC (μΩ·m) | 1.09 | 1.18 | 1.12 | 1.04 | 1.04 | |
Density (g/cm3) | 8.40 | 8.10 | 8.20 | 7.90 | 7.90 | |
Thermal conductivity(KJ/m·h·oC) | 60.3 | 45.2 | 45.2 | 43.8 | 43.8 | |
Coefficient of lines expansion (α×10-6/oC) |
18.0 | 17.0 | 17.0 | 19.0 | 19.0 | |
Melting point (approx.)( oC) | 1400 | 1380 | 1390 | 1390 | 1390 | |
Elongation at rupture (%) | >20 | >20 | >20 | >20 | >20 | |
Micrographic structure | austenite | austenite | austenite | austenite | austenite | |
Magnetic properties | nonmagnetic | nonmagnetic | nonmagnetic | nonmagnetic | nonmagnetic |
Applications:
Wire wound resistor
lead wires
Potentiometers
Pressure transducers
Detonators
Strings in musical instruments
Ceramic resistors where gas free oxidation is required.
Heating elements
Electric furnaces, high temperature elements, heating batteries
Resistor
